Since tuberous begoinias are shade plants, how much light sholuld be
provided to seedlings?


If you mean indoors, you could never provide enough sunlight, direct or
otherwise to damage seedlings. Only outdoors could the sun do much harm.
Indoors right now the sun is still way too low in the sky to do damage, so if
you mean a sunny window, that's fine. If you mean fluorescent tubes, at least
two, no more than two inches above the foliage so the stems don't stretch.
